Vermilion Hillcrest Animal Hospital in Danville, IL

Find Vermilion Hillcrest Animal Hospital in Danville,Vermilion County,IL to get information on Veterinary Care, Pet Grooming, Pet Boarding, Pet Supplies, Pet Insurance, and Pet Adoption Services
Vermilion Hillcrest Animal Hospital
2722 North Vermilion Street, Danville, IL 61832
217-655-4140
Mon-Fri 7:00 AM-6:00 PM,Sat 8:00 AM-12:00 PM

Nearby Animal Hospital

Social Service Offices in Danville

Browse by City

Sorry, there is no content available